Understanding Chest Injuries
Types of Chest Injuries
Chest injuries can vary widely in their nature and severity. Some common types of chest injuries include fractures of the ribs or sternum, lung contusions or punctures, and injuries to the heart and major blood vessels. These injuries often result from high-impact events such as traffic collisions, falls from height, and workplace accidents. Less severe injuries could include muscle strains or chest wall bruising, which, while painful, typically do not result in long-term damage. However, even seemingly minor chest injuries can lead to complications and should be taken seriously. It's critical to seek medical attention immediately after an accident to assess the full extent of the injury. Understanding the specific type of chest injury you've sustained is the first step towards making an informed compensation claim.

Right to Compensation: Decoding the Legalities
Who is Eligible for Compensation?
Eligibility for chest injuries compensation claims hinges on the circumstances surrounding the injury. If you've sustained a chest injury as a result of someone else's negligence or a breach of statutory duty, you may be entitled to compensation. This includes victims of road traffic accidents where another party is at fault, employees injured due to unsafe work environments, and individuals harmed by defective products. It is not only the physically injured who can claim; dependents of those who have suffered fatal chest injuries may also be eligible for compensation. The key factor is proving that another party is responsible for the injury sustained. It is, therefore, essential to gather as much evidence as possible, including medical reports and witness statements, to build a strong case for your claim.
Understanding 'Fault' and Liability
In the context of chest injuries compensation claims, determining 'fault' is crucial. Fault, in legal terms, means that someone was responsible for causing the injury due to negligence or a breach of duty of care. Liability refers to the legal responsibility that person or entity has to compensate the injured party. Establishing liability often requires showing that the party at fault breached their duty to act with reasonable care, leading to the accident and the resulting injuries. For example, in a car accident, if a driver failed to obey traffic laws and caused a collision, they could be found at fault. In workplace incidents, an employer could be liable if they didn't provide a safe environment or adequate training. It's important to understand that proving fault and liability is complex and typically requires legal expertise to navigate successfully.
Legal Terms and Jargon Decoded
When pursuing chest injuries compensation claims, you will encounter a range of legal terms that can seem daunting. 'Negligence' is a term you'll often see, referring to the failure to take reasonable care to avoid causing injury to another person. 'Duty of care' is another common phrase, which is an obligation to safeguard the well-being of others. 'Liability' means being legally responsible for the harm caused. If you're deemed to have 'contributory negligence', it indicates that your actions partly contributed to the injury, which can reduce the amount of compensation you receive. 'Damages' refer to the sum of money claimed as compensation for the injury. It's essential to have a clear understanding of these terms, as they form the basis of your compensation claim and can determine its outcome. Chest Injuries Compensation Claims: Procedure
Steps in Making a Compensation Claim
Making a compensation claim for a chest injury involves several key steps. Initially, you should seek medical attention to diagnose and treat your injury. This also provides medical records that serve as evidence. Next, it's advisable to consult with a legal professional who specialises in personal injury claims to assess your case's viability. If you proceed with a claim, your lawyer will help you collect necessary evidence, which may include witness statements, photographs of the accident scene, and expert testimony. After gathering evidence, you will need to notify the party at fault of your intention to claim compensation. From there, your claim may be negotiated out of court or proceed to a trial where a judge will determine the outcome. Throughout the process, maintaining clear and thorough documentation is crucial to support your claim effectively.
